Do you park your S2K in gear?
Just curious on how drivers park their S2K's (for that matter, any manual vehicle) on level ground. In gear? Neutral w/ e-brake? etc. I've heard that parking in gear is not good for the transmission in long-term? I personally don't think so.

This came up once before as I recall, with much heated debate. Bottom line is that ANY manual trans car should be parked in gear with the parking brake on, end of story. I too was once a victim of my car rolling away (parking brake was broken at the time and it popped out of gear).
